Cartwright Elementary District (4282) vs Chandler Unified District #80 (4242)

How do these districts compare?

Metric Cartwright Elementary District (4282) Chandler Unified District #80 (4242)
Location PHOENIX, Arizona CHANDLER, Arizona
Total Enrollment 14,338 43,716
Number of Schools 23 44
Student:Teacher Ratio 22:1 17.3:1

Spending

Metric Cartwright Elementary District (4282) Chandler Unified District #80 (4242)
Per-Pupil Expenditure $16,285 $11,696
Federal Revenue 41.1% 13.1%
State Revenue 42.2% 44.2%
Local Revenue 16.7% 42.7%

Demographics

Average across all schools in each district. Source: CCD Membership 2024-25.

Group Cartwright Elementary District (4282) Chandler Unified District #80 (4242)
White 2.6% 40.5%
African American 5.2% 5.2%
Hispanic or Latino 90.0% 33.7%
Asian 0.4% 11.3%
American Indian / Alaska Native 0.9% 2.0%
Pacific Islander 0.1% 0.4%
Multiracial 0.9% 7.0%
Free/Reduced Lunch 61.6% 23.5%
